Tuesday, 20 December 2011

Lots and Lots of Fabrics!

Well there will be come Christmas Eve!

I’ve been a bit remiss in uploading the newest fabrics in the last month or so and in this season of goodwill I ought to put that right. And so over the next five days there will be a new collection of fabrics uploaded to the website every day.

Today’s collection is the wonderful Patina Handpaints from Robert Kaufman.

7018-191
Many of you may have seen the first few fabrics at the Festival of Quilts but a few more have arrived since then including the Autumn colourway above which has a fantastic electric blue with rust.

I love to make quick and simple quilts from fabrics and this is the quilt I have designed with just one of these fabrics.

Patina handpaints hanging

Mitring the corners in the border really frames the quilt. I have to confess like most of my samples, I haven’t quilted it yet

Thursday, 11 August 2011

FoQ Setting up and Day 1

Arriving at the NEC, all you have is your space.

This is the scene after I have unloaded everything from the van.

001
Even though I know roughly where I want to put everything, it still takes several hours to put the stand together until it looks like this!

002003004

I’m really pleased how it all went together this year and I managed to get all the new quilt kits out on display.

Day One
It has been such a busy day today! However, as I am in one of the last rows of traders it is always a slow start before the customers start to filter through………so much so that you start to doubt if anyone will stop and buy anything………..but filter through they do and at times today it was very hectic! Whenever Mum came down to my stand to relieve me for a swift toilet break………i was too busy to be able to leave the stand!

The best selling fabrics today seemed to be the new Florentine collection from Robert Kaufman, as well as Imperial Collections 6 and 7 and of course King Tut threads were as popular as ever.

Wednesday, 10 August 2011

Festival of Quilts Build Up

So! It is finally here….well almost!

The last couple of days have been making sure everything is ready for the show. The cutting of fabrics is done, threads topped up. Leaflets and patterns printed.
On Monday I picked up the van. It’s a little bit bigger than the car I usually drive and of course has a much higher driving position.

001
Its going to be interesting when I adjust back to driving the mini again next week!

Yesterday was packing the van day. It took me a while just to get these big items in the right order.

001

There is a  certain skill in packing a van and getting everything positioned so that it doesn’t rattle or move around too much as you are driving. I guess I will see in a few hours whether I mastered that skill or not!
